Brief summary

This study examined whether adding video-assisted feedback to oral feedback could improve clinical learning in undergraduate occupational therapy students during pediatric clinical training. Students participated in clinical teaching sessions and received either oral feedback alone or oral feedback combined with review of a video recording of their performance. The study evaluated students' clinical performance and anxiety to determine whether video-assisted feedback could support learning and reflection during clinical training.

Interventions

BEHAVIORALVideo-Assisted Feedback

Students received oral feedback from a clinical teacher after a pediatric occupational therapy clinical teaching session and additionally reviewed a 10-minute video recording of their own clinical performance. The video review was used to support self-reflection and identification of areas for improvement before the subsequent clinical teaching session.

BEHAVIORALOral Feedback

Students received verbal feedback from a clinical teacher after a pediatric occupational therapy clinical teaching session. Feedback focused on the student's clinical performance during the session. No video recording or video-assisted self-review was provided in this condition.

Intervention model description

Participants were randomized to one of two crossover sequences: (1) video-assisted feedback followed by oral feedback alone, or (2) oral feedback alone followed by video-assisted feedback. Each participant therefore received both intervention conditions during the study.

Design outcomes

Primary

MeasureTime frameDescription
Mini-Clinical Evaluation Exercise (Mini-CEX)Immediately after the clinical performance assessment in Period 1 and Period 2; the two study periods were conducted approximately 1-2 weeks apart.Clinical performance was assessed by a clinical teacher using a 10-item Mini-Clinical Evaluation Exercise (Mini-CEX) for pediatric occupational therapy clinical training. Each item was rated on a 9-point scale. Scores of 1-3 indicated performance below expectations, 4-6 indicated performance meeting expectations, and 7-9 indicated performance exceeding expectations. The mean score across the 10 items was calculated, yielding an overall score ranging from 1 to 9. Higher scores indicated better clinical performance.

Secondary

MeasureTime frameDescription
State Anxiety Assessed Using the State-Trait Anxiety Inventory-State Subscale (STAI-S)Immediately after each of the two clinical teaching sessions.State anxiety was assessed using the State-Trait Anxiety Inventory-State subscale (STAI-S), which measures the participant's current level of anxiety. Higher scores indicate greater state anxiety.
Trait Anxiety Assessed Using the State-Trait Anxiety Inventory-Trait Subscale (STAI-T)Immediately after each of the two clinical teaching sessions.Trait anxiety was assessed using the State-Trait Anxiety Inventory-Trait subscale (STAI-T), which measures relatively stable individual differences in anxiety proneness. The STAI-T consists of 20 items, with a total score ranging from 20 to 80. Higher scores indicate greater trait anxiety.
